Suggest Remedy For Pain In The Groin Area

I was told by a gynecologist about 5 yrs ago that I had an obdural (sp.) fossa that was causing some pain in my left groin. A very painful area was discovered during a pelvic exam. But..things got better and I moved away from that doctors practice area. I am now having a terrible with my left hip--hardly agle to get up and down, or even sleep on my left side. It also seems that a lot of the pain is somewhere inside my groin area near the hip joint. My doctor, in a pain-prevention clinic has given me two sets of different kinds of shots, but I ve received very little relief. I am pretty sure that the real problem is the area we discovered that was so painful then--and now it is causing a lot of problems. What does OBDURAL FOSSA mean????
